what do you tighten the valve lifters on an 87 lincoln town car to?

the book ive been using deosnt contain the information on what the proper torque for the lifters are, the lifter’s on it are non adjustleble but i dont want to overtighten it and bend the pushrods and if i undertighten them the Valves wont open enough so the car will run rough can anybody help me with this?

There are torque specs available in a shop manual, but 35 to 40 ft lbs would be about right. I never use a torque wrench on those, just get them tight. Overtight will not bend pushrods, it will break the bolts!
